Police, parents searching for missing Butler County teen

Fairfield police and the parents of a 16-year-old girl reported missing since Friday are searching for her, and they believe she may be in an unknown location with her 21-year-old boyfriend, according to police.

Darcy Robinson of Liberty Twp. filed a missing persons report Saturday, one day after her daughter, Madison Lawson, was seen leaving her father’s residence in Fairfield, according to Officer Doug Day.

Robinson said her daughter hasn’t been seen or heard from since Friday. She also hasn’t used social media, her mother said.

“I don’t know who has her,” Robinson said. “I’m about to lose it.”

Robinson said she just wants to hear from her daughter and know she’s safe.

Lawson, a student at Career Readiness Academy in the Lakota School District, is described as 5-foot-2, 110 pounds with blonde hair and blue eyes, her mother said.

Anyone with information about Lawson’s whereabouts are asked to call Fairfield Sgt. Pete Lagemann at 513-896-8246.
